What Does Low Pile Carpet Look Like. Pile refers to the visible fabric loops of your carpet. A low pile carpet has dense fibers with a height of ¼ inch or less. Carpet pile height represents the length of the visible pieces of yarn on the rug. Carpet pile height can range from low to high, including plush carpet that's extra high.
